Role: Project Manager

Location: Spalding or Boston

Salary: £50,000 – £60,000

We are currently retained on a project to find an Engineering Project Manager to join a successful, and growing SME within the Food Manufacturing sector. This role could be the perfect transition for a current Project Engineer who’s looking to make their first move into a Project Manager role.

Reporting to the Head of Engineering, this role will be key in the growth and development of a complex food manufacturing site. The site is well-invested and operates on a relatively lean structure, allowing them to make decisions quickly and act accordingly – not waiting for multiple layers of sign-offs! You will be exposed to projects of varying scales, some underway and others pipelined for the near future.

Role

  • Lead/Assist end-to-end delivery of engineering projects, including capital investment, plant upgrades, and process optimisation initiatives. Plan and oversee all project matters.
  • Implement improvements and drive initiatives to ensure maximum effectiveness.
  • Develop detailed project plans, timelines, and budgets aligned with production schedules.
  • Ensure minimal disruption to manufacturing operations during project execution.
  • Act as the key interface between internal teams, suppliers, and contractors.
  • Provide regular project updates, risk assessments, and performance reports to senior leadership.
  • Oversee installation, commissioning, and validation of new equipment and systems.
  • Ensure all projects are transferred fully to the maintenance and production teams.
  • Ensure all projects comply with food safety standards.
  • Embed hygienic design principles in all engineering solutions.
  • Work closely with Quality and Technical teams to meet regulatory and audit requ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with health & safety, environmental, and legal standards.
  • Develop and manage Capex & Revenue budgets and business cases.
  • Help to prepare budgets and forecasts for assigned activities in accordance with the budget.
  • Review financial statements to measure productivity and to identify areas for process improvement, cost reduction and improved operational efficiency.
  • Develop plans for new applications, technologies and design alternatives that offer benefits to both the manufacturing and other site functions.
  • Operate as part of the site operations team facilitating good interdepartmental communications.

Person Spec / Experience

  • Experience within Food Manufacturing industry.
  • Previously lead / part-lead CAPEX projects.
  • Team management and stakeholder management.
  • Ability to make decisions quickly.
  • Data driven.
